How Common Is The Last Name Haesche? popularity and diffusion
The surname Haesche is the 1,364,059th most widespread last name worldwide, borne by approximately 1 in 44,984,851 people. The last name is predominantly found in The Americas, where 90 percent of Haesche reside; 90 percent reside in North America and 90 percent reside in Anglo-North America.
This last name is most commonly used in The United States, where it is borne by 146 people, or 1 in 2,482,595. In The United States it is mostly concentrated in: Connecticut, where 40 percent live, New York, where 18 percent live and California, where 15 percent live. Apart from The United States this surname is found in one country. It also occurs in Germany, where 10 percent live.
Haesche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Haesche has changed over time. In The United States the share of the population with the last name expanded 1,123 percent between 1880 and 2014.
